摘要:

InXenopus laevisoocytes EF−1&agr; is concentrated in a small region of the cytoplasm, known as the mitochondrial mass or Balbiany body. When the mitochondrial mass disperses in early vitellogenic oocytes EF−1&agr; becomes evenely distributed in the cytoplasm. The local concentration of EF‐1&agr; in oocytes probably results from the association of EF‐1&agr; and EF‐1&bgr; with tubulin. Three observations are in favor of this interpretation. First, a large fraction of EF−1&agr; inX.laevisoocytes occurs as a complex with EF−1&bgr;&ggr;. Second, purified EF‐1&ggr; has a strong affinity for tubulin. Third, tubulin is extremely concentrated in the mitochondrial mass and disperses exactly at the same stage of oogenesis as EF−1&agr;. A similar association has been recently postulated between tubulin and an EF‐1&agr;‐like protein located in the centrosphere of sea urchin eggs.
